Course Content

• Introduction to Cosmology and the Big Bang
• The Standard Model of Particle Physics and the Higgs Field
• Experimental Evidence for the Big Bang: Cosmic Microwave Background Radiation
• The Higgs Boson: Discovery and Properties
• Particle Accelerators and Detectors (e.g., the LHC)
• Quantum Field Theory and the Higgs Mechanism
• Challenges to the Standard Model and Beyond the Standard Model Physics
• Dark Matter and Dark Energy in the context of the Big Bang
• The Early Universe and Inflationary Epoch
